How do you defrost pie dough in the microwave? Wrap in a paper towel and place it on a microwave safe plate. Microwave on the defrost setting or 30% power level for 10 seconds. 

Turn the pie crust over and continue defrosting for 10 seconds. If the pie crust does not unfold easily, nuke for 5 second intervals on each side.

How do you soften pie dough in the microwave?

If you have made extra pie dough and stored it in the freezer for later usage, soften the pie dough in the microwave oven before assembling the pie and baking it in the oven. 

Place the pie dough on a microwave safe plate and wrap with a paper towel. Nuke for 10 second on the defrost setting to result in a pliable pie dough that is easy to roll out. 

Set the microwave oven as per the guidance in your microwave manual. Use the defrost setting or low power level as to not completely melt the fat within the dough.

In general, set it for less than 15 seconds if you are using defrost option, you may need to flip it over and nuke once more to fully soften the pie dough. Adjust the power level accordingly to make the pie dough soft at the perfect temperature for you to roll it out.

How long does it take for frozen pie dough to defrost?

Generally, if you keep it at the room temperature then, you will need to spend 30 to 60 minutes to make it soft and tender. However, pie dough can be defrosted in the microwave in about 30 seconds.

How do you defrost frozen pie dough quickly?

In order to defrost frozen pie dough quickly, you need to use the microwave oven. It will take less than 30 seconds to fully defrost pie dough in a microwave.

Here are microwave tips and steps to follow when defrosting pie dough quickly:

  • Use a microwave-safe bowl or plate to place the frozen pie crust on top of.
  • Set the microwave to 30% power or the defrost setting, and nuke for 10 to defrost it properly.
  • Double check the pie crust to see if it is able to fold.
  • If necessary, flip the pie dough over and continue defrosting for another 10 seconds.

The primary focus should be thawing and defrosting the pie crust and avoid cooking it or melting the butter or lard. 

A microwave oven can speed up the process and easily thaw the rock hard frozen pie crust. Overall, you will have to spend 30 seconds or less than that to completely defrost it so it is easy to work with.

How to freeze pie crust?

If you made extra pie dough and want to freeze the pie crust, then wrap it in plastic wrap and store it in an airtight container. 

It is important to follow a few proper techniques and tips to store it in the freezer. If you make pie dough from scratch, you will have to freeze the leftovers until the next baking time.

If you have bought a frozen pie crust from market, then you can skip any steps for defrosting. In general, frozen pie crusts are already rolled out and do not require thawing before baking. 

  • Wrap the raw pie dough tightly with plastic wrap.
  • If you wrap the frozen pie dough in aluminum foil, be sure to not place it in the microwave as that is a potential microwave danger.
  • Store it in an airtight container or ziploc bag to prevent freezer burn.
  • To preserve freshness and quality, freeze pie crust for less than 6 months

Avoid storing the pie dough longer than 6 months in the freezer as it may dry out and loose its texture when baked. Once frozen pie dough has thawed, then do not refreeze it again.
